-It's a Dell Inspiron but there are no numbers after Inspiron. The sticker on the back isn't there because I had the bottom plastic replaced and the guy took it with him. I am trying to buy a new battery but I need to know what model I'm looking for. Please help!Open up the command prompt and type systeminfo
so click START then RUN type in the box CMD and hit enter. In the black box that comes up type "systeminfo" without the "" and hit enter. You may need to scroll up on the black box but it should say the model number
